perf scripts intel-pt-events.py: Fix IPC output for Python 2
[ Upstream commit 1f64cfdebfe0494264271e8d7a3a47faf5f58ec7 ]
Integers are not converted to floats during division in Python 2 which
results in incorrect IPC values. Fix by switching to new division
behavior.
